If you want your sleeper sofa to last, you should look for an enduring fabric and top-quality construction. For instance, a kiln dried hardwood frame should last about as long as an average couch--though it may require a bit more care than a pine one. Make sure to check the mattress's dimensions and depth to ensure that your sheets fit.

Check how easy it is for you to pull out the mattress part when shopping for a sofa sleeper. "As generally modern green sleeper sofa sofas have easy-to-handle mechanisms that minimize springs and bars," Harris says. Some even include handles made of fabric to enable you to easily remove the mattress. You'll also want to consider whether you would prefer an innerspring or memory foam mattress. An innerspring sleeper sofa usually has a traditional, coil-based mattress, whereas a memory foam model is more comfortable and molds to your body.

A futon-style sofa sleeper is a different alternative. It has a low-profile base that sits on metal or wood slats, instead of the traditional wood or steel base. A majority of these sofas sleeper come with an area of storage under the seat which can be used to store pillows and blankets. While you won't receive the same amount of support from a futon style sleeper but you'll save money on the mattress.

jummico-faux-leather-upholstered-modern-convertible-folding-futon-sofa-bed-with-removable-armrests-adjustable-recliner-couch-bed-loveseat-with-2-cup-holders-for-living-room-leather-black-2388.jpgThe average thickness of a sofa mattress is 4.5 inches, it's worth checking the various options to see what type of sofa is the best fit for your space. For example memory foam mattresses offer an incredibly comfortable feel, but could be too hot for some individuals, whereas polyurethane and gel foam mattresses are often more affordable and provide an ice-cold sleeping experience. It is also possible to choose an innerspring mattress. It is a traditional mattress with support and padding for an effervescent feel. This is a good alternative for those who sleep on their sofa bed often.
